Understanding Gold IRAs

A Gold IRA is a type of self-directed particular person retirement account that enables traders to carry physical gold, in addition to other treasured metals, as part of their retirement portfolio. Unlike traditional IRAs, which usually hold stocks, bonds, and mutual funds, a Gold IRA gives the chance to invest in tangible assets that may probably appreciate in worth over time.

Steps to Set up a Gold IRA

Establishing a Gold IRA involves several key steps:

1. Select a Custodian

The first step in establishing a Gold IRA is selecting a custodian. A custodian is a monetary institution that manages your retirement account and ensures compliance with IRS laws. Search for custodians that specialize in valuable metals and have an excellent reputation. It is crucial to confirm their charges, companies, and buyer reviews.

2. Open a Self-Directed IRA Account

Once you have chosen a custodian, you might want to open a self-directed IRA account. This course of sometimes includes filling out an application and offering needed documentation, reminiscent of identification and proof of tackle. Your custodian will guide you thru this course of.

3. Fund Your Account

After your account is arrange, you might want to fund it. You possibly can do this by making a contribution or rolling over funds from an present IRA or retirement account. If you choose to roll over funds, ensure that you just follow IRS pointers to keep away from penalties.

4. Select Your Valuable Metals

Along with your account funded, you can now choose the gold and other treasured metals you wish to put money into. The IRS has particular requirements for the sorts of metals that can be held in a Gold IRA. Eligible metals embrace:

Gold bullion coins (e.g., American Gold Eagle, Canadian Gold Maple Leaf)

Gold bars (minimal purity of .999)

Silver, platinum, and palladium with comparable purity requirements

It's crucial to buy these metals from an accepted vendor to ensure compliance with IRS rules.

5. Purchase and Retailer Your Metals

Upon getting selected the metals, your custodian will facilitate the acquisition. After the transaction is complete, the metals should be saved in an IRS-authorized depository. You can't keep the metals at residence or in a personal safe. The depository will provide secure storage and insurance coverage in your funding.

Considerations When Setting up a Gold IRA

Whereas a Gold IRA affords quite a few benefits, there are several concerns to keep in mind:

Fees: Remember of the fees related to establishing and sustaining a Gold IRA. These can include account setup fees, storage charges, and transaction fees. Examine different custodians to seek out the best possibility for Bravejournal your wants.

Investment Horizon: Gold is usually seen as an extended-time period funding. It is important to have a transparent understanding of your investment horizon and monetary targets before proceeding.

Market Volatility: Like every funding, gold prices can fluctuate. Be ready for potential market volatility and guarantee that you have a diversified portfolio to mitigate risk.

Regulatory Compliance: Guarantee that you simply perceive the IRS regulations governing Gold IRAs. Non-compliance can lead to penalties and taxes, so it is vital to work with a educated custodian.

Liquidity: Consider the liquidity of your gold investments. While gold can be bought comparatively easily, the process could take time, and you could not always obtain the desired price.
